Look at the picture of the Norris Dam while it was under construction in the southern United States and answer the question. Constructed between 1933 and 1936, the Norris Dam was designed to prevent flooding and provide electricity to the surrounding area. Based on your knowledge of social studies, which New Deal program was responsible for the construction of the Norris Dam? (1 point) Responses the Civilian Conservation Corps the Civilian Conservation Corps the National Youth Administration the National Youth Administration the Tennessee Valley Authority the Tennessee Valley Authority the Federal Housing Administration

The correct answer is the Tennessee Valley Authority (TVA).
